Computer Algebra and Algebraic Geometry - Achievements and Perspectives

Gert-Martin Greuel

Published 2000-02-29Version 1

In this survey I should like to introduce some concepts of algebraic geometry and try to demonstrate the fruitful interaction between algebraic geometry and computer algebra and, more generally, between mathematics and computer science. One of the aims of this article is to show, by means of examples, the usefulness of computer algebra to mathematical research.
